Vietnam’s Mui Ne, nestled in the coastal region of Binh Thuan Province, is on the brink of becoming one of Asia’s most sought-after travel destinations by 2040. With a visionary long-term tourism development plan approved by Lam Dong Province, the sleepy seaside town is gearing up to transform into a global tourism hub, attracting millions of visitors from all corners of the world. Mui Ne, once known primarily for its serene beaches, fishing villages, and rolling sand dunes, is quickly becoming a vibrant hub for both international and domestic tourism. The Vietnamese government, alongside local authorities in Binh Thuan, has approved an extensive master plan to elevate Mui Ne into a world-class tourism destination by 2040, with a vision extending to 2050. This development aims to bring together natural beauty, cultural heritage, and cutting-edge infrastructure to cater to a wide range of tourists, from adventure seekers to luxury travelers.

Under the plan, the region will undergo a massive transformation, expanding into one of Southeast Asia’s premier coastal tourist destinations. The area is set to attract millions of visitors annually, with projections estimating over 25 million by 2040. To meet the demands of this influx, significant investments will be made into infrastructure, including roads, airports, resorts, and leisure facilities, ensuring that Mui Ne becomes an accessible and attractive destination for global tourists.

Mui Ne is no longer just a destination for beach lovers. The town has been evolving to meet the needs of a diverse tourist base, from thrill-seekers to culture enthusiasts. The area is renowned for its kite surfing, windsurfing, and sandboarding experiences, which attract adventure lovers from around the world. Its golden sands and stunning dunes are perfect for those looking for outdoor adventure, while the azure waters offer the perfect backdrop for water sports.

Mui Ne’s cultural offerings are equally compelling. The region is home to numerous fishing villages, where visitors can get a taste of traditional Vietnamese life, including local seafood delicacies, cultural performances, and artisan markets. Travelers interested in history and heritage can visit the nearby Mui Ne Fishing Port and explore local crafts and traditions that have been passed down through generations.

Getting to Mui Ne is now easier than ever, thanks to improved infrastructure and the opening of Phan Thiet Airport, located just a short drive from the town center. The airport, which opened in 2024, is part of the broader development plan for Mui Ne and will accommodate both domestic and international flights.
For international travelers, the nearest major airport is Tan Son Nhat International Airport in Ho Chi Minh City, which is about 200 kilometers from Mui Ne. Airlines like Vietnam Airlines, Singapore Airlines, and Qatar Airways offer direct flights to Ho Chi Minh City from various international destinations. From there, travelers can take a short domestic flight to Phan Thiet Airport or opt for a scenic road trip to Mui Ne.
